refactor(link_extractor): remove link_extractor and rename to link_preview

This change removes the link_extractor module and renames it to link_preview, streamlining the codebase. The removal of 395 lines of code reduces complexity and improves maintainability. Other files have been updated to reflect this change, ensuring consistency across the project.

BREAKING CHANGE: The link_extractor module has been deleted and replaced with link_preview. Update imports accordingly.
